Scooter Trike Safety 101: Essential Tips for Riding with Confidence and Caution

When it comes to riding a scooter trike, safety should always be a top priority. This three-wheeled vehicle may seem fun and carefree, but it requires proper knowledge and precautions to ensure a safe ride. In this guide, we’ll cover the essential tips for riding with confidence and caution.

Know your Trike

Before hopping on your trike, it’s important to have a thorough understanding of its features and controls. Familiarize yourself with the brakes, throttle, gears (if applicable), and other important components. Make sure all parts are in good working condition before taking off.

Wear Proper Gear

Wearing the appropriate gear is vital for any type of motorcycle or trike ride. This includes a full-face helmet, protective eyewear, gloves, and sturdy shoes. Wearing reflective clothing is also recommended for increased visibility on the road.

Inspect Your Trike Regularly

Just like any vehicle, regular maintenance is crucial for the safety and longevity of your recumbent tricycles. Check your tires for proper air pressure and tread wear.

Inspect the brakes, lights, and signals before every ride. Also, make sure to follow the manufacturer’s recommended service schedule.

Follow Traffic Rules and Signs

Even though three-wheeled scooters are slower and smaller than other cars, they are nonetheless classified as motor vehicles and need to abide by all traffic laws and signage. This includes utilizing turn signals, staying under posted speed limits, and maintaining basic lane etiquette.

Practice Defensive Driving

Being a defensive driver can greatly reduce your risk of accidents. Assume that other drivers may not see you and be prepared for unexpected maneuvers.

Maintain a safe following distance and avoid riding in blind spots. This also includes avoiding distractions like texting or listening to music while riding.

Use Signals and Lights

Signal your intentions to turn or change lanes well in advance to give other drivers time to react. Keep your lights on at all times, even during the day, to increase visibility.

Ride within Your Comfort Level

Riding a 3 wheel motor scooter can be a thrilling experience, but it’s important to be realistic about your riding abilities. Start slow and gradually increase your speed and distance as you gain confidence and experience.

Always ride at a pace that feels comfortable and safe for you. Don’t push yourself beyond your limits or take unnecessary risks.

Be Mindful of Road Conditions

Watch out for hazards such as potholes, gravel, wet leaves, or slippery surfaces. This can be more challenging to navigate on a scooter trike than on a two-wheeled scooter.

Stay Visible

Position yourself in the lane where you are most visible to other drivers. Use your horn or bell when necessary to alert pedestrians and motorists to your presence. Also, avoid riding in low visibility conditions such as heavy rain or fog.

Stay Informed on Weather Conditions

Before any trip, it’s crucial to check the weather conditions. Inclement weather can significantly impact your safety on a scooter trike. High winds, rain, and even extreme heat can pose challenges and hazards.

Adjust your riding style accordingly, and if severe weather is forecast, consider postponing your ride. Staying informed helps you make wise decisions about when and where to ride, ensuring that both you and your trike are prepared for the elements.

Avoid Distractions

Riding a trike moped requires your full attention. Avoid any distractions such as texting, eating, or adjusting music while riding. Stay focused on the road and always be aware of your surroundings.

Practice Maneuvering and Braking

Scooter trikes may handle differently than other vehicles, so it’s important to practice maneuvering and braking in a safe environment. This will help you become more comfortable with the controls and improve your riding skills.

Ride with a Buddy

Riding with a friend or in a group can not only make the trip more enjoyable but also add an extra layer of safety. Make sure everyone is familiar with hand signals and keep each other in sight at all times.

Stay Sober

Never ride a scooter trike while under the influence of drugs or alcohol. This impairs your judgment and reaction time, putting yourself and others at risk. Always ride sober.

Consider Additional Training

If you’re new to riding a scooter trike or want to improve your skills, consider taking a training course. This will teach you valuable techniques and safety tips specific to three-wheeled vehicles.

Practice, Practice, Practice

As the saying goes, practice makes perfect. Take some time to ride in a safe and controlled environment before venturing out on busy roads or highways. This will help you gain confidence

Plan Your Routes

When planning your trips, consider the road conditions and traffic patterns. Avoid roads with heavy traffic or construction if possible. Plan for rest stops to avoid fatigue while riding.

Check Legal Requirements

Always stay informed about the legal requirements for riding a scooter trike in your area. This includes registration, insurance, and any special licensing that may be required.

Different states or countries may have specific laws on three-wheeled vehicles. Failing to comply can result in fines or even impoundment of your trike.

Additionally, knowing the legalities will help you understand your rights and responsibilities on the road. This contributes to a safer riding experience for everyone involved.

Stay Engaged with the Riding Community

Engaging with the scooter trike riding community can offer valuable insights and camaraderie. Join online forums, social media groups, or local clubs to share experiences, tips, and advice.

These communities often organize group rides. This can be a fantastic way to improve your skills in a supportive environment.

Additionally, staying connected can keep you informed about the latest safety gear, trike modifications, and local riding laws that could affect you. Learning from the experiences of others can be incredibly beneficial for enhancing your riding practices and safety measures.

Ride Your Scooter Trike Safely with These Tips

Riding a scooter trike can be an enjoyable and convenient mode of transportation, but it’s crucial to prioritize safety. By knowing your vehicle, wearing proper gear, regularly inspecting your trike, and following traffic rules and defensive driving techniques, you can have a safe and confident ride every time.

So gather your gear, hop on your trike, and explore the open road with care and caution. Stay informed, stay safe, and enjoy your rides to the fullest!
